Leaders of the Senate Foreign Relations Committee said Sunday the Bush administration should talk directly with North Korea as concerns grow over a possible test launch of a missile that could reach the U.S. Senators also rejected the idea by a former defense secretary that the U.S. make a pre-emptive strike against a North Korean missile.
